What is FEC Form 2
The FEC Form 2 Statement of Candidacy is a government document used by candidates to declare their candidacy and designate their principal campaign committee for federal elections.

What is the FEC Form 2 Statement of Candidacy?
The FEC Form 2 serves a critical role in U.S. elections, allowing candidates to officially declare their candidacy. This form requires candidates to provide personal details such as their name, address, and party affiliation. It is also essential for candidates to designate a principal campaign committee, which facilitates effective campaign finance management.
Understanding the requirements of the FEC Form 2 is important for compliance with federal election laws, as this statement of candidacy lays the groundwork for a candidate’s campaign activities.

Who Needs to File the FEC Form 2 Statement of Candidacy?
The FEC Form 2 must be filed by individuals running for federal office, such as those vying for congressional seats. Specifically, candidates in Pennsylvania must adhere to this requirement. This form applies to various roles, including individual candidates and their designated campaign committees.
-
Individuals running for U.S. Senate or House of Representatives.
-
Candidates for presidential campaigns.
-
Individuals who wish to establish a campaign committee.
-
Persons meeting eligibility criteria defined by federal election laws.

Who is eligible to file the FEC Form 2?
Any individual running for federal office, including congressional and presidential candidates, is required to file the FEC Form 2 to officially declare their candidacy.

Is there a fee associated with filing the FEC Form 2?
There are no fees for filing the FEC Form 2 with the Federal Election Commission.
